A leading marketing technology company in Dundee, Scotland, is seeking an experienced MLOps Developer. In this role, you will manage ML model deployments and collaborate with data scientists to integrate models into production systems.
You should have at least 2 years of experience in a related role, proficiency in Python, and familiarity with AWS services. The environment encourages ownership and growth, making it an ideal place for tech enthusiasts eager to push boundaries in machine learning.
